BLUEHELIX PRIMA 24 C System water pressure adjustment The filling pressure read on the boiler water gauge (detail 2 - fig. 16) with system cold must be approx 1.0 bar. If the system pressure falls below minimum va- lues, the boiler stops and fault F37 is displayed. Pull out the filling knob (detail 1 - fig.

BLUEHELIX PRIMA 24 C separator (e.g. plate heat exchanger) must be provided in systems with continuous entry of oxygen (e.g. underfloor systems without antidiffusion pipes or open ves- sel), or intermittent (less than 20% of system water content). The water within a heating system must have the characteristics required by UNI 8065, and comply with laws and regulations in force and the provisions of EN14868 (protection of metallic materials against corrosion).

BLUEHELIX PRIMA 24 C 2.7 Condensate drain connection IMPORTANT The boiler has an internal trap for draining condensate. Install the hose “B” by pressing it into place. Before commis- sioning, fill the trap with approx. 0.5 L of water and connect the hose to the disposal system.
